Intel to release an updated patch for its Centrino platform
This month seems to be a troublesome month for the computer users around the world. We already have heard about the re-releases of patches by Microsoft and the developers of the Ubuntu Linux Distro.
The latest news is that Intel also is due to re-issue patches this month. The company would be updating a critical security patch for its Centrino platform.
The earlier released patch had a glitch, which resulted in memory hogging on the computer. However, Intel powered Apple computers are safe from this problem.
The original patch was to fix problems with some versions of the Pro/Wireless Network Connection drivers as well as the Proset software.
